Pipe fittings are an important part of piping systems since they are used to control, deflect and regulate the flow of fluids and gases. Directional changes can be necessary at different angles depending on the system design, so the different types of fittings can be used. Some typical fittings are 45-degree and 90-degree directional change elbows, flow distribution tees, and long radius bends, which guarantee a smooth flow with minimal pressure loss. A change in pipe diameter is aided by a reduction in fittings, resulting in an efficient flow. Cross fittings are commonly applied in the auxiliary systems like sprinkler lines, and concentric and eccentric reducers are taken depending on the alignment and flow requirements. Pipe caps are designed to safely end the pipelines and form safe points of arrival.

Stainless steel has perfect qualities of corrosion resistance, mechanical strength and durability, making it a good material in the production of butt weld fittings. Grades such as SS 316 and 316L have high levels of resistance to chlorides and acidic conditions, and low-carbon grades such as 304L and 316L reduce the chances of intergranular corrosion. Chemical Composition of Stainless Steel Buttweld Pipe Fittings

ElementSS 304 (%)SS 304N (%)SS 304LN (%)
Carbon (C)Max 0.08Max 0.08Max 0.035
Chromium (Cr)18.0 – 20.018.0 – 20.018.0 – 20.0
Nickel (Ni)8.0 – 11.08.0 – 11.08.0 – 11.0
Manganese (Mn)Max 2.00Max 2.00Max 2.00
Silicon (Si)Max 0.75Max 0.75Max 0.75
Phosphorus (P)Max 0.040Max 0.040Max 0.040
Sulfur (S)Max 0.030Max 0.030Max 0.030
Nitrogen (N)0.10 – 0.160.10 – 0.16
Iron (Fe)BalanceBalanceBalance

Note: SS 304N and SS 304LN contain controlled nitrogen content for enhanced strength and improved mechanical performance, while SS 304LN also features lower carbon to reduce the risk of intergranular corrosion.

Mechanical Properties of ASTM A403 Stainless Steel Seamless Pipe Fittings

PropertyTypical Value
Density8.0 g/cm³
Melting TemperatureApprox. 1400 °C (2550 °F)
Tensile Strength75,000 psi (515 MPa)
Yield Strength (0.2% Offset)30,000 psi (205 MPa)
Elongation at Break35%

These mechanical characteristics indicate that ASTM A403 stainless steel seamless fittings offer a balanced combination of strength, ductility, and thermal stability, making them suitable for high-pressure and high-temperature piping applications across various industries.
